Easy Oven Baked Chicken Drumsticks Recipe

  • Total Time: 45-50 minutes
  • Yield: 4 1x

Description

Chicken drumsticks bring classic comfort straight to your dinner table with minimal prep and maximum flavor. These juicy drumsticks roast perfectly golden and seasoned, delivering a simple meal that satisfies hungry family members in no time.


Ingredients

Scale

Main Protein:

  • 8 chicken drumsticks

Spices and Seasonings:

  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per

Cooking Fat:

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il

Instructions

  1. Activate the oven to precisely 425°F, ensuring your rack sits in the middle position for even heat distribution.
  2. Whisk 2 tablespoons olive oil with 1 teaspoon each of garlic powder, onion powder, and paprika, plus 1 teaspoon salt and ½ teaspoon black pepper in a spacious mixing bowl.
  3. Roll each of the 8 drumsticks through the spice blend, massaging the seasonings into every surface of the meat to guarantee maximum flavor absorption.
  4. Arrange the coated drumsticks on a parchment-lined baking sheet, positioning them with slight separation to allow hot air circulation around each piece.
  5. Slide the baking sheet into the preheated oven and roast for 35 minutes, creating a golden exterior that seals in the chicken’s natural moisture.
  6. Verify doneness by inserting a meat thermometer into the thickest part of a drumstick, confirming the internal temperature has reached a safe 165°F.
  7. Remove the baking sheet and let the drumsticks rest for 5 minutes, allowing juices to redistribute before serving.

Notes

  • Always pat drumsticks completely dry before seasoning to help create a crispy exterior that seals in moisture.
  • Let chicken rest for 5-10 minutes after baking so juices redistribute throughout the meat, keeping it tender and succulent.
  • For extra crispiness, place drumsticks on a wire rack over the baking sheet to allow air circulation around the entire piece of chicken.
  • Consider using bone-in, skin-on drumsticks for maximum flavor and preventing the meat from drying out during cooking.
